Most people think that a magnetic cat door works only on batteries or
electrical current, but most don't, which means that they are unaffected by
power failures or blackouts. This feature is very convenient, as the door won't
let the cat be locked out during bad weather because the storm kocked out the
electrical system of the neighborhood.

The Magnetic Pet Door: Not Only For Dogs
How Magnetic Doors Operate
This door is able to detect the electromagnetic field of a magnet that is part
of a collar that the cat has to wear, which turns the collar into some sort of
door key. When the pet comes close to the door the magnetic pull releases the
latch and the door opens. The system thus allows the cat to come and go as it
pleases while the door is locked when the cat is away.
The idea behind this concept is to give freedom of movement to the cat, who can
them come and go without the need of the owner to interrupt his or her
activities just to open the door or a window for the pet.
Security
The magnetic cat door is safe and secure for pets to use because the door
automatically locks after the cat passes through the door and only opens when
activated by the magnetic collar around the cat’s neck. So, if your cat is
chased by animals or by mean spirited children, once it's inside the house, the
door will protect it from pursuers. Plus it will protect against theft because a
person will not be able to slip through the locked door either.
There are a few models that will give you other options, such as leaving the
door open or closed at all times. Despite what some people think, these doors
are very easy to install.
A magnetic pet door is not only resistant to water and any type of weather, but
it's also tight enough that it won't let water get inside the house. They are
recommended for cats six to nine months of age, but are not recommended for
kittens.
Price
They generally cost about $50. However, some models cost up to $100. Custom made
models are also available, but they cost more.
